Lily-Rose Depp – Talented actress and model like her mother
Lily-Rose Depp is the eldest child born of the union between Vanessa Paradis and Johnny Depp, a couple that lasted almost 14 years. Inspired by the careers of her famous parents, she decided to leave school at 17 to embark on a career as an actress, while continuing her modeling career. Her first film role came in 2014, when she played Colleen McKenzie in the film Tusk, alongside Johnny Depp, who plays the character of Guy Lapointe. Since then, Lily-Rose’s projects have followed on from one another, most notably in 2022 with her portrayal of Jocelyn in the series The Idol.

Axelle Laffont – Actress
Patrice Laffont’s daughter was only 9 when her parents divorced. She was raised by her mother and stepfather, director Édouard Molinaro. As a teenager, she spent time on her stepfather’s film sets, before choosing to pursue a career in comedy. After working in radio and television, she landed several secondary film roles, including Jeanne et le garçon formidable and Beaumarchais, l’insolent. Axelle Laffont has also branched out into one-man shows, while continuing to work in theater.

Dimitri Rassam – Film producer
Dimitri Rassam was born in 1981 to actress Carole Bouquet and producer Jean-Pierre Rassam. After the death of his father in 1985, he was raised by his mother and stepfather, photographer Francis Giacobetti. Growing up in an environment steeped in culture, he developed a passion for cinema, which he eventually chose as a career. However, unlike his mother, who is an actress, he opted for film production, like his father. At just 23, he set up his own production company, which he named Chapter 2.

Thomas Dutronc – Musician
Born in 1973, Thomas Dutronc is the son of the legendary duo Jacques Dutronc and Françoise Hardy. Originally interested in photography, he found his musical inspiration in the famous guitarist Django Reinhardt. At the age of 18, he took up the guitar and decided to pursue a career in music. In 2007, he released his first album, Comme un manouche sans guitare, marking the beginning of his journey as an accomplished artist.
